ROI Analysis
Earnings vs. average major-48%
Debt-to-first-year-earnings ratio1.4x
Earnings rank#206 of 209 majors
Lower ROI. Teaching English or French as a Second or Foreign Language. graduates tend to earn below average. Consider school cost carefully — an expensive school may not pay off for this major.
